The past two days in Rincón have been full ones for our group. On Wednesday, we spent time with the younger kids in the community running Kids Club before heading out to do SMT and connect with people throughout the area. It was another great opportunity for our students to spend time listening, praying, and building relationships.
Yesterday, the team jumped right back into serving by painting another home in the community and continuing SMT with families around the area. It’s been incredible to see how willing everyone has been to step in wherever help is needed.
When we returned in the evening, all the groups gathered together for a debrief night with nearly 200 people in the room. James, Bella M., and Ethan represented Valley and shared about their experiences from the week. It was a really special moment to hear students reflect on everything they’ve seen and been a part of.
The kids have done a lot of reflecting this week, and their servant hearts have been more and more evident each day. We’re incredibly proud of the way they’ve shown up and served. We ask that everyone continue to pray for the communities we spent time in and that the Lord’s hand remains on them long after we depart.
Right now we’re almost to Cabarete Beach on the north side of the island for a fun day together. It’ll be a long day of bus rides, but the sun is out and we’re making the most of it before we head home tomorrow.
